“Stay here! Call it "THE BEST Western"”

Best Western Arroyo Roble Hotel & Creekside Villas

Jul 20, 2008
2/2 found this review helpful

We stayed here as part of a multileg trip through Arizona that included Grand Canyon and Scottsdale. Like others who have written on this site, we were wary of staying at a Best Western, which have the reputation of being no more than clean motels, nothing exciting. However, on the recommendation of my sister in law who stayed here last year, we took a chance and booked a three night stay. Suffice it to say, we were quite impressed. We were greeted by a cheerful young man at the desk named Josh, who immediately changed our room from the second floor room which was originally assigned to us to the 4th floor for a better view of the red rocks. The room was large, very clean, and tastefully decorated. The bed was quite comfortable, on par with the much touted Westin "heavenly bed". The bathroom was spotless, and the grout by the tub was pearly white, no mold at all. The view out the terrace was beautiful. There are two pools, an outdoor pool behind the main building, and a second indoor-outdoor pool in the villa section of the complex next door. There are also two tennis courts, a health club, and a bar-b-que area adjacent to oak creek. Breakfast is included, served cafeteria style, but the food was varied and tasty. The only complaint was that the coffee could have been a bit better.
Location is excellent, within walking distance of Pink Jeep (should be a mandatory part of any trip to Sedona, book the two hour broken arrow tour!) shops, galleries, etc.
Sedona is beautiful, and our stay at Best Western Arroyo Roble only made it better!

“Cottage was awesome!”

Best Western Arroyo Roble Hotel & Creekside Villas

Jul 10, 2008

We stayed in the cottage unit here, and it was absolutely perfect for our family of 5. I didn't know about it, although I now see it on there website, when I booked last summer for our stay last week. (Yes, I plan ahead!) The nice girl on the phone suggested this may be a good fit for our family, and she was certainly right! Two bedrooms, living room, bathroom, and kitchenette, all in a separate building from the hotel and villas. Very private, and beautifully decorated! It's not much to look at from the exterior, but who is standing around looking at the exterior! I give it an A+ rating, and very reasonable for what you get. The front desk staff were very attentive and friendly, and I even got a chance to chat with the manager, who was also very interested in our stay and that we were pleased. Highly recommend it!

“A Wonderful Experience !!”

Best Western Arroyo Roble Hotel & Creekside Villas

Jul 8, 2008

After reading the reviews on Trip Advisor, we took a gamble and booked the Best Western. How lucky we were!!! On June 24th, after a long flight from Boston to Las Vegas and the subsequent four and one half hour trip to Sedona, we were exhausted !!! We arrived at the Best Western at six p.m. and were greeted by two helpful and smiling young people. They could not have been more helpful or nicer !!! They gave us ideas for a quick light dinner, and even helped to make reservations for a Pink Jeep Tour the next day. Samantha, the young woman, booked the hard to get Broken Arrow Tour and even arranged for us to get a discount !!!!
We went to our room which was a King Bed with a private balcony on the fourth floor overlooking the pool and the majestic red rocks. The room was clean and set up perfectly for us. As I gazed at the magnificent scenery, I was in awe. I think the only thing missing was John Wayne and a horse !!!!! After appetizers and a drink at the Cowboy Club,( Yes, I tried the cactus fries.... No, I did not try the rattlesnake,) we settled in for a well deserved rest.
The next day, we ate a nice breakfast at the hotel out on the deck. It was a simple and adequate meal ......again distinguished by the helpful and pleasant employees. We headed out for th Pink Jeep Tour given by Daniel..... a fabulous experience....then a snack....and then a trip to the Sedona airport to see the sun set. It was a great trip and a great hotel. The hotel met our needs as sightseers who wanted a great view and a lovely clean hotel staffed by wonderful people. I would stay there again in a second !!!!

“Good Location & Views”

Best Western Arroyo Roble Hotel & Creekside Villas

Save Review
5 of 5 stars
Fort Lauderdale, FL
Jul 7, 2008

We stayed here for one night, and have nothing but good things to say about this hotel.

We had booked a double queen room facing the red rocks, and the view was truly spectacular from the balcony. The rooms were also nicely furnished, although operating the television left something to be desired. However, we didn't really care much for that little shortcoming.

We also made use of the indoor/outdoor pool that was a short walk away - being part of the villas. A little further down was Oak Creek, a portion of which is on hotel property, where you can spend a very relaxing time away from the hustle and bustle of downtown Sedona.

Overall an excellent stay.
